Sam Levinson has offered new insight into the highly anticipated third season of Euphoria, which returns in April after more than four years away from screens. The acclaimed HBO series follows a group of young adults navigating addiction, identity, betrayal and the consequences of their choices. With stars such as Zendaya, Sydney Sweeney, Jacob Elordi and Hunter Schafer returning, the series enters a new chapter that shifts the characters firmly into adulthood and the challenges that come with it.
 
Levinson revealed that the new season is set about five years into the future. He explained that this timeline felt natural because many of the characters would have completed university by then. Zendaya's character Rue is living in Mexico and struggling with deep debt to Laurie. Levinson described her storyline as one that will involve inventive attempts to survive and rebuild her life. The shift is expected to add a new layer of seriousness to her journey.
 
Sydney Sweeney's character Cassie is entering a vastly different phase of her life. She is living in the suburbs with Nate, played by Jacob Elordi, and the two are engaged. Levinson noted that Cassie has become heavily dependent on social media and feels envious of the seemingly glamorous lives of her former classmates. Their wedding, he added, will be a major moment in the season and one that viewers are unlikely to forget.
 
Hunter Schafer's character Jules is pursuing a future in the arts and attending an art school as she works toward building a career as a painter. Alexa Demie's character Maddy is working in Hollywood at a talent agency, marking a shift toward professional ambition for her character. Maude Apatow's Lexi is serving as an assistant to a showrunner played by Sharon Stone. These storylines position the characters in adult worlds that test their independence and growth.
 
Production for the season faced delays due to Hollywood strikes and the death of actor Angus Cloud in 2023. Cloud's character Fezco had been expected to play a significant role, and his passing deeply affected the cast and creative direction. Despite these challenges, Levinson affirmed that the season will push the narrative to new emotional depths. With its growing legacy, Euphoria remains one of HBO's most watched shows, continuing to shape contemporary television drama.
